Bradley Bozeman just pulled an Ian Johnson.

Bozeman ended his Alabama career with his second national title on Monday, but that probably wasn't his biggest moment of the night. Shortly after Alabama's 26-23 come-from-behind overtime win over Georgia in the College Football Playoff championship game, the offensive lineman was getting engaged to his girlfriend, Nikki Hegstetter.

MORE: Shop Alabama national championship gear

And why not? When your emotions are running high and you're on top of the world, it's probably as good a time as any to get engaged.

Congratulations to Bozeman and his now-fiancee.
